The Last Duel
King Charles VI declares that Knight Jean de Carrouges settle his dispute with his squire by challenging him to a duel.
Watch The Last Duel full online free without downloading, english subs, hd quality at 123movies
King Charles VI declares that Knight Jean de Carrouges settle his dispute with his squire by challenging him to a duel.
Watch The Last Duel full online free without downloading, english subs, hd quality at 123movies